The savages had to climb the hill and, when they reached its crest, the fugitives were out of bow-shot range.
A yell broke from them as they saw the lads, but these had made the best use of their time, and reached the wood some two hundred yards ahead of their pursuers.

Ned dashed into the undergrowth and tore his way through it, Tom close at his heels.

Sometimes they came to open spaces, and here each time Ned changed the direction of their flight, choosing spots where they could take to the underwood without showing any sign, such as broken boughs, of their entrance.
After an hour's running the yells and shouts, which had at first seemed close behind, gradually lessened, and were now but faintly heard.

Then, utterly exhausted, the lads threw themselves on the ground.

In a few minutes, however, Ned rose again.
"Come, Tom," he said, "we must keep on.
